Transaction d0f905bbf3bc36efc0c1c2aa37d434cf5e822945b0bac6fd6869abbb00a5c9b7
1 Input
1 Output
-
d0f905bbf3bc36efc0c1c2aa37d434cf5e822945b0bac6fd6869abbb00a5c9b7:0
- value
- 670240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c45b39f9dffc2816859f1fb9cdda45220f057ea OP_EQUAL
- address
- 3JrWTZebenLH4xyt7cd2ZJziAHZKxwospt